About Deborah Higgs

Deborah Higgs is a scholar working on Surgery, Epidemiology and Rehabilitation, having authored 20 papers that have together received 198 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Shoulder and Clavicle Injuries (13 papers), Shoulder Injury and Treatment (13 papers) and Nerve Injury and Rehabilitation (8 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Rehabilitation (31 citations), Surgery (170 citations) and Epidemiology (121 citations). Deborah Higgs has collaborated with scholars based in United Kingdom, Australia and United States. Frequent co-authors include Simon Lambert, Mark Falworth, Ian Bayley, Mathew David Sewell, Ofir Uri, Nawfal Al‐Hadithy, Addie Majed, Susan Alexander, Simon Warren and Tanujan Thangarajah.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Bone and Joint Surgery, British Journal of Sports Medicine and Journal of Shoulder and Elbow Surgery.
